About Dajöh
Dajöh is a bistro, cafe, gastropub, and restaurant in Mayen, Germany. It serves breakfast, brunch, lunch, dinner, and dessert, with outdoor seating, dine-in, and takeout available. Reviewers consistently praise the food, especially schnitzel, burgers, flammkuchen, salads, and beer, along with the friendly service. The atmosphere is described as cozy and casual, and many reviews mention its downtown location near the castle and market square.

Frequently asked questions
What is Dajöh known for?
Dajöh is especially known for schnitzel with beer on tap, plus burgers and flammkuchen that come up often in reviews. People also mention the terrace and the central location near Genovevaburg in Mayen.
What dishes are most recommended at Dajöh?
Reviewers most often highlight schnitzel, burgers with potatoes, flammkuchen, and salads. The wedges are also called out as tasty, and the food is described as very good value for the price.
What is the atmosphere like at Dajöh?
The vibe is casual, cozy, and a bit trendy, with a very local feel in winter and a nice terrace for warmer weather. It seems to suit groups, tourists, and solo diners, and several reviews mention friendly service and a comfortable, clean interior.
Is Dajöh good value, and what does it cost?
Yes, it is in the €10 to 20 range, which fits the way reviewers describe it as a worthwhile stop for hearty meals and drinks. Guests call the food and service very good, and several say it is one of the best places in town for the price.
Is Dajöh busy, and should you plan ahead?
Reviews say it can get quite busy at times, especially when the food and service are drawing a crowd. The restaurant accepts reservations, and brunch reservations are recommended, which is useful if you want to avoid waiting.
